Don't know for sure, but aren't the Sennheiser headsets usually a little smaller than for example David Clarck?
If so i would recommend something with bigger earcovers. As an ex-ATR pilot i know they make an awful lot of noise, the bigger headsets provide better protection, be sure to check the microphone for correct values though. Chances are the boom fuction will not work correctly if the values are different from the headset of your colleague.
